Silas Bronson Library KidZone


The Silas Bronson KidZone is dedicated to providing a safe, inclusive, and welcoming environment for Waterbury-area families, schools, and daycares to come together to enjoy books, computers, socializing and activities. Our librarians spend their time curating a collection that is sure to please even the most finicky reader and host programs that are engaging and fun for kids of all ages.


   

For our TWEENS (ages 10+) ask about what services and programs we have for you! You'll see our friendly faces not only in the KidZone on the 2nd floor but also in the First Floor TeenZone.

Mission Statement

The Children's Services Division of the Silas Bronson Library provides a safe, nurturing and culturally stimulating environment for children and adults. We recognize our responsibility to serve as a place for children to develop an ongoing interest in reading, learning, and the value of libraries, as well as to assist parents, teachers and caregivers to feel supported in their role.
